IT’S NOT TOO HARD
“This command I give you today is not too hard for you; it is not beyond what you can do.
It is not up in heaven.
You do not have to ask,
“Who will go up to heaven and get it for us so we can obey it and keep it?”
It is not on the other side of the sea.
You do not have to ask,
“Who will go across the sea and get it?
Who will tell it to us so we can keep it?”
No, the word is very near you.
It is in your mouth
and in your heart
so you may obey it.”
(Deuteronomy 30:11-14)
It is an old line to say, ‘We don’t understand the Bible, it’s just too hard to read and get anything out of it.’ Moses had to deal with this issue with the early Hebrew people in giving The Law. He said, “It’s not too hard for you, it’s not beyond what you can do.” It’s not ‘out there’ somewhere and unknowable.
